[docs]
def testJobDescriptionSequencing(self):
j = JobDescription(command='command', requirements={}, jobName='unimportant')
j.addChild('child')
j.addFollowOn('followOn')
# With a command, nothing should be ready to run
self.assertEqual(list(j.nextSuccessors()), [])
# With command cleared, child should be ready to run
j.command = None
self.assertEqual(list(j.nextSuccessors()), ['child'])
# Without the child, the follow-on should be ready to run
j.filterSuccessors(lambda jID: jID != 'child')
self.assertEqual(list(j.nextSuccessors()), ['followOn'])
# Without the follow-on, we should return None, to be distinct from an
# empty list. Nothing left to do!
j.filterSuccessors(lambda jID: jID != 'followOn')
self.assertEqual(j.nextSuccessors(), None)
